Smart Metro Stations: Green Design Meets Digital Experience

As urban populations swell to 5 billion by 2030, smart metro stations in 2025 are pioneering fusions of green design and digital experience, turning commutes into efficient, eco-conscious journeys. With cities like Shanghai deploying 5G for real-time crowding alerts, these hubs cut emissions by 20% while enhancing accessibility. This blend addresses congestion, climate goals, and digital natives' demands head-on.

Latest Developments: 5G and AI Redefine Urban Rails

Shanghai Metro's 5G-Advanced rollout in 2025 delivers gigabit speeds, enabling apps for sub-meter positioning and optimal routing, serving 1800 passengers per train without lag.

India’s Indore Metro: AI and Contactless

India's Indore Metro integrates AI monitoring, QR ticketing, and platform doors, operational since early 2025.

Europe: Paris Expands Automated Lines

Europe's Paris adds 200km automated lines with biometric gates for the Olympics legacy.

Seoul’s Integrated Mobility Hubs

Seoul's Cheongyecheon Stream stations feature self-driving e-buses and cashless systems, embodying seamless digital experience.
